Wanted 2 possible without Jolie
Tuesday, 24 May 2011
Jim Lemley revealed the idea of a follow-up to the 2008 action adventure, also starring James McAvoy and Morgan Freeman, is still a possibility for him and director Timur Bekmambetov.
"We still talk sometimes about Wanted 2 - we want to try and continue that story because it's a very interesting one for us," he told MTV News.
"The reality is we'd love to do it with her, but also that story has such a big idea behind it that it can also go on without her," he added.
Angelina, who played assassin Fox, has made it clear that she doesn't expect her character to return for a sequel.
"In the original, she doesn't kill herself. I actually changed the ending. I said, 'If she was to find out she had killed people unjustly and was a part of something that wasn't fair, then she should take her own life'," she has said.
James - who next stars in X-Men: First Class - is in the dark about Wanted 2.
"I don't know what's happening," the Scottish actor told IGN.
"I think the studio is keen to make it, and we really want to make it, but we want to make it if it's right and when it's right, and that might not be ever," he added.
